Steeped in history and surrounded by natural beauty, Eling offers a charming blend of quaint village life and modern amenities.One of the village's most notable features is Eling Tide Mill, a working mill dating back to the 18th century. This historic landmark stands proudly along the tranquil Eling Creek and offers visitors a fascinating glimpse into the area's industrial past. The mill is still operational, grinding flour using the power of the tide, and serves as a living testament to Eling's heritage.Eling Quay is another highlight of the village, providing a scenic spot to enjoy leisurely walks along the waterfront. From here, visitors can take in panoramic views of the surrounding marshes and observe the ebb and flow of the tide. The quay is also a popular spot for birdwatching, with numerous species of wading birds and waterfowl frequenting the area. Located in a central location on the south coast situated just a short distance from Southampton and Portsmouth, you can enjoy a peaceful village lifestyle with all the amenities you need in a well connected but rural setting.Netley is a village with a rich history and natural beauty. Its landmarks, Netley Abbey and Royal Victoria Country Park, are connected by the UK's longest village shoreline. Netley Abbey's romantic ruins have inspired generations of poets, painters, and authors. The former Royal Victoria Military Hospital brought traders, shops, inns, and housing to the village. Now a popular recreational destination for families, military history enthusiasts, and nature lovers.
